Description
What does it mean to design for the absolute opposite?
London, one of the most connected and fast-paced cities in the world, stands in contrast to the isolation of Antipodes Island. It is the literal antipode of that remote wilderness - and metaphorically, the antipode of solitude.
This competition asks you to design a space for quiet and reflection - a retreat within the city, not far away from it.
Inside the walls of Haggerston Public Baths building, imagine a place where people can pause, breathe, and reconnect with themselves. It’s not about escaping the city, but about seeing it differently - through silence, rest, and care.
